The Automotive OS Market is on track for remarkable growth, with projections indicating a significant increase from $14.56 billion in 2024 to an astounding $39.53 billion by 2035. This acceleration is driven by technological advancements, shifting consumer preferences, and the integration of cutting-edge functionalities in vehicles. As the automotive industry pivots towards connectivity and automation, the demand for sophisticated vehicle operating systems is expected to skyrocket, revealing a dynamic landscape ripe for strategic investments and innovations. Market Research Future reports a robust comp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 9.5% in this sector, positioning it as a focal point for industry players and investors alike.

Key industry participants such as Microsoft, Google, and Apple are leading the charge in the Automotive OS Market, each contributing unique strengths to the competitive landscape. Tesla's innovative approach has made it a formidable player in the electric vehicle segment, while BlackBerry, leveraging its QNX platform, dominates with robust safety features. Other noteworthy names include NVIDIA, which enhances vehicles with advanced AI capabilities, and Renesas Electronics, Continental, Bosch, and Denso, all of which play crucial roles in developing integrated solutions for modern automobiles. The convergence of these firms highlights the importance of collaboration in driving innovation and meeting consumer demands in this rapidly evolving market.

The drivers of this growth are multifaceted. First, the rising demand for adv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S) is revolutionizing how vehicles operate and interact with their environments. As consumers seek enhanced safety and convenience, automotive manufacturers are investing heavily in integrating these systems into their offerings. Second, the increasing popularity of in-vehicle infotainment systems is reshaping consumer expectations regarding connectivity and entertainment while driving. This trend has sparked a race among manufacturers to develop platforms that support seamless smartphone integration and superior user experiences. Additionally, the shift towards electric vehicles (EVs) and autonomous driving technologies is catalyzing investments in software solutions that can manage these complex systems effectively. However, challenges such as cybersecurity threats and the need for standardized protocols remain critical issues that stakeholders must address to ensure the market's sustainable growth.

Regionally, North America currently leads the Automotive OS Market, driven by a high demand for advanced connectivity features in vehicles. Consumers in this area prioritize technological sophistication, making it a breeding ground for innovation. Projections suggest that the region will continue to hold a significant market share through 2035, as established automakers and tech giants enhance their offerings to cater to this demand. Conversely, the Asia-Pacific region is emerging as the fastest-growing market, fueled by substantial investments in electric vehicle infrastructure and a burgeoning interest in autonomous driving technology. Countries like China and Japan are at the forefront, leveraging government incentives and consumer enthusiasm to propel their automotive sectors forward. In fact, the Asia-Pacific region is expected to witness a CAGR of over 10% during this period, indicating the rapid pace at which these markets are evolving. This geographic dichotomy illustrates the varying dynamics that influence automotive operating systems across different markets.
